Record and Growth:
Online poker appeared in the late 1990s as a result of developments in technology together with net. The first online poker space, globe Poker, was launched in 1998, attracting a little but passionate community. However, it was in the early 2000s that online poker experienced exponential development, mainly as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.

Features of On-line Poker:
Internet poker provides several benefits over standard brick-and-mortar gambling enterprises. Firstly, it provides a larger range of online game choices, including various poker alternatives and stakes, providing on choices and spending plans of all of the forms of players. Additionally, online poker areas tend to be available 24/7, eliminating the limitations of physical casino operating hours. Additionally, web systems often offer appealing bonuses, loyalty programs, and the capability to play numerous tables at the same time, boosting the general video gaming experience.
